单片机上位机界面编程软件一览.pdfVIP

  • 70
  • 0
  • 约1.94千字
  • 约 3页
  • 2020-09-26 发布于浙江
  • 举报
目前用在单片机嵌入式上位机编程的开发工具有很多 ,让很多刚入门的工程师们无所适从。 那么用来编写单片机嵌入式上位机的工具有那几款呢 ?下面小编为大家细数一下使用最普 遍的几款。 (1 )LabVIEW :是 NI 推出的 ,和 C和 BASIC 开发环境类似 ,但是 LabVIEW 与其他计算 机语言有很大区别 ,其他计算机语言都是采用基于文本的语言产生代码 ,而 LabVIEW 使用 的是图形化编辑语言 G编写程序 ,产生的程序是框图的形式。特点是 :采用了通用的硬件 , 可以通过改变软件在计算机上实现多种仪器的功能。被公认为测试之王。 2 )VB :是由 Microsoft 公司开发的结构化的、模块化的、面向对象的、包含协助开发环境 的事件驱动为机制的可视化程序设计语言。从任何标准来说 ,VB都是世界上使用人数最多 的语言——不仅是盛赞 VB的开发者还是抱怨 VB的开发者的数量。它源自于 BASIC 编程 语言。VB拥有图形用户界面 (GUI )和快速应用程序开发 (RAD )系统 ,可以轻易的使用 DAO、RDO、ADO连接数据库 ,或者轻松的创建 ActiveX 控件。程序员可以轻松的使用 VB提供的组件快速建立一个应用程序。 (3 )VS :它是微软提供的一个工具集 ,由各种各样的工具组成。VS可以支持 C/C++、VB、 JAVA、C#编程。然了一次只能支持一种编程方式。在 VS安装完成 ,第一次运行的时候会 让你选择常用语言 ,如果你选择 C/C++ ,那么他就成了能够进行 C/C++编程的平台也许就 是你所说的VC 了。如果不想用 C/C++的话 ,只需要修改一下他的初始化设置 ,选择别的 编程语言 ,就成为了另一种的语言的编程环境了。所以总的来说它是一个集成平台。 (4)VC :是微软的 C++开发工具 ,有集成开发环境 ,可提供编辑 C语言 ,C++以及 C++/CLI 等编程语言。VC++有便利的除错工具 ,特别是包含了微软视窗程式设计(WindowsAPI )、 三维动画 DirectX API ,Microsoft .NET 框架 ,开发速度比较快。 (5 )Delphi :是一个集成开发环境 (IDE ),使用的核心是由传统 Pascal语言发展而来的 Object Pascal ,以图形用户界面为开发环境 ,透过 IDE、VCL工具与编译器 ,配合连结数 据库的功能 ,构成一个以面向对象程序设计为中心的应用程序开发工具。似乎很多人都觉得 Delphi 已经没落了、过时了 ,好多人都没听过 Delphi。但我不这么认为。 “真正的程序员 用 c ,聪明的程序员用 Delphi”这句话是对 Delphi最经典、最实在的描述。 (6 )C# :是微软公司发布的一种面向对象的、运行于.NET Framework之上的高级程序设 计语言。 应该是最近几年应用比较多的 ,为什么 ?因为太简单 ,很多功能拖个控件就搞定 ; (7)JAVA :具有卓越的通用性、高效性、平台移植性和安全性。关于 JAVA 小编就不多说了 , 小编本身对其也不熟悉。留待各位大侠点评。 [1] (8)Qt 是一个1991年由奇趣科技开发的跨平台C++图形用户界面应用程序开发框架。它既 可以开发GUI程序,也可用于开发非GUI程序,比如控制台工具和服务器。Qt 是面向对象 的框架,使用特殊的代码生成扩展 (称为元对象编译器(Meta Object Compiler,moc))以及 一些宏,易于扩展,允许组件编程。2008 年,奇趣科技被诺基亚公司收购,QT 也因此成 为诺基亚旗下的编程语言工具。2012 年,Qt 被Digia 收购。2014 年4 月,跨平台集成开 发环境Qt Creator 3.1.0 正式发布,实现了对于iOS 的完全支持,新增WinRT、Beautifier 等插件,废弃了无Python接口的GDB调试支持,集成了基于Clang 的C/C++代码模块, 并对Android 支持做出了调整,至此实现了全面支持iOS、Android、WP。 Qt 是1991年奇趣科技开发的一个跨平台的C++图形用户界面应用程序框架。它提供 给应用程序开发者建立艺术级的图形用户界面所需的所有功能。Qt 很容易扩展,并且允许 真正地组件编程。基本上,Qt 同X Window 上的 Motif,Openwin,GTK 等图形界 面库 和 Windows 平台上的MFC,OWL,VCL,ATL 是同类型的东西。

文档评论(0)

1亿VIP精品文档

相关文档